Looked at a lot of chairs before I got this one. Obviously, I liked the Howard Millers, but .... NOT in my price range. This one was, and so far it's been great. I have been using it about 4 hrs a day for the last month. I'm 6', 170 lbs. I tried several similar chairs and was really surprised how much difference there was between models that looked almost the same. I found that I didn't like most of the ones that had the sliding lumbar pad - I felt like there was an uncomfortable ridge at the pad's edge. This design is much better, and the back height adjustment gives plenty of lumbar variability.
NOTE: Some early reviewers had trouble with the bolts breaking. My chair came with a 2nd hardware pack, with instructions to use it instead of the original hardware. It looked the same, but I'm sure it included higher grade bolts where they've had problems. If this chair holds up, I'll keep it for years.
PROS: - Comfortable, with very good adjustability - I like the seat depth adjustment - it makes a big difference - Mesh seat keeps you from sliding - Might be a comfort minus if you work in shorts - Arm rests now also adjust in & out (not in the description) - Great value if it holds up.
COULD BE BETTER: - Head rest could use a little more depth adjustability, and you can't remove it easily if you don't like it. But, better than a lot of them. - Adjustable arm rests could use a lock or stiffer detents for the in/out adjustment - they often move when you do. - "Wobbles" just a little on the post. My wife can't feel it, but it bothers me.

Good chair, but seat doesn't tilt
Pros: functional, Quality of Material, Well Made/ Sturdy
I've had the chair about a week now. It was easy to assemble--just 6 screws and they even provided a useful tool to tighten them with. It seems to be very well built with no wobbles or poorly fitted pieces. It seems much more sturdily built than my old one (which cost half as much but only lasted 3 years before something broke). Everything works well--I particularly like the adjustable arm rests which my old chair didn't have. This chair is not quite as comfortable as the leather chair it replaces for a couple of reasons. First, the mesh seat feels different than a padded seat--a little like sitting in a lawn chair. I've also noticed that my clothes don't slide over the mesh the way they did over leather, causing my shirt to ride up in the back when I move. These are pretty minor issues to me though and I think the chair will be fine as I get more used to it. And I'm hoping that when summer comes, the mesh will be enough cooler to be worth any minor annoyances like those. My only real disappointment and the reason I only gave it 4 stars is that the seat does not tilt. The back does, but not the seat. I like to work with my keyboard in my lap and when I rocked back in my old chair, the seat tilted back and kept the keyboard at a constant angle to my hands. This one doesn't work that way and it is going to take some adjustment on my part. If you are looking for a chair you can rock back in, this isn't it. Otherwise, it seems to be a very good chair.

Don't be fooled by this chair being under the Office Depot brand. It is actually made by Raynor, the same people who make the wonderful and rather pricey Ergohuman. In fact, it is marketed in Europe as the "Enjoy" and described as the baby-brother of the Ergohuman. The only difference really, besides the warranty, is that the Ergohuman has a three piece back with the separate lumbar support, and the Quantum has a two piece back (headrest and back support). For hundreds of dollars less, I'd have to say the Quantum is a pretty good value. As for performance and quality, just look up some of the reviews for the Ergohuman, and you'll see that this chair is definitely worth taking a look at.
